Incident

Chief of Police Andrew Williams was shot and killed while responding to a domestic disturbance on the Ozone Drive between I-26 and Saluda. The male subject opened fire with a shotgun as Chief Williams approached the home, killing him. The man was apprehended at the scene by other officers. He was convicted and sentenced to life in prison, where he subsequently died in 2004. Chief Williams had served in law enforcement for seven years.

Survivors

He was survived by his wife, son, and two daughters.
